Abstract
A new molecular compound, cis-[ZnL2(4-dpds)2] (L = 2-methyllactate(-1) and 4-dpds = 4,4′-dipyridyldisulfide) (1) has been prepared by reaction of Zn(II) 2-methyllactate with the 4-dpds ligand. X-ray structural analysis has revealed that 4-dpds acts as monodentate terminal ligand and has provided structural evidence for the metalloaromaticity of the chelate ring. Hydrogen bonding interactions join the molecules of 1 to generate a 3D supramolecular network. The thermal behaviour has been investigated.
